Abstract

An apparatus and method for generating a congestion indication bit to be written to the CI field of a backwards RM ATM cell to be transmitted by a network interface utilizes a slot.sub.-- type congestion signal for indicating that the number of slots available for receiving cells is below a threshold limit, and a CI.sub.-- VC signal for indicating that the buffer space consumed by cells received on a particular VC has passed a threshold value. The CI bit in a backward RM cell for the VC when either the slot.sub.-- type congestion signal is set or the CI.sub.-- VC bit is set or the EFCI bit was set in the last data cell received by the network interface or the CI bit was set in the last forward RM cell transmitted by the network interface.
